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Corsican Hare | Golden Leafhopper |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) | Hemiptera (Hemiptera) |
| Family |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) | Cicadellidae |
| Genus | Lepus | Sanctahelenia |
| Species | Lepus corsicanus | Sanctahelenia sanctaehelenae |
